Ceiling Asbestos Testing in Sussex County, NJ
Ceiling asbestos testing services involve analyzing ceiling materials to determine if asbestos fibers are present. This service is often requested during home renovations, remodeling projects, or when inspecting older properties to ensure safety and compliance. Property owners typically want to understand whether their ceiling materials contain asbestos, especially in homes built before the 1980s, as asbestos can pose health risks if disturbed or deteriorating. Testing involves collecting samples from the ceiling surface and sending them to a laboratory for analysis, providing clear information about the presence or absence of asbestos.
Homeowners and property owners usually seek ceiling asbestos testing to inform renovation plans, confirm safety measures, or comply with local regulations. Before requesting testing, it’s helpful to know the age of the property, the type of ceiling material, and any visible signs of damage or deterioration. Accurate testing can help determine whether asbestos removal or encapsulation is necessary, ensuring the safety of occupants and compliance with health guidelines during any upcoming work or property assessments.

Ceiling Asbestos Testing Questions
What is ceiling asbestos testing? Ceiling asbestos testing involves sampling and analyzing ceiling materials to determine if asbestos fibers are present.
When should ceiling asbestos testing be considered? Testing is recommended when renovating or removing old ceiling materials that may contain asbestos.
What types of ceiling materials are tested for asbestos? Common materials include textured coatings, popcorn ceilings, and ceiling tiles.
How does asbestos testing impact property safety? Identifying asbestos allows for proper handling and removal to minimize health risks during renovations or repairs.
